Oil & Gas Exploration and Production Company Established in 1965, Mewbourne Oil Company has grown into one of the more prominent independent oil and natural gas producers in the Anadarko and Permian Basins of Texas, Oklahoma, and New Mexico. The company’s success over the years can be attributed to a conservative approach to the business and a philosophy of managing all phases of operations from “prospect to pipeline”. From the Company’s headquarters in Tyler, Texas, and with its three exploration offices located in Amarillo and Midland, Texas, and Oklahoma City, Oklahoma, along with four operation offices located in Perryton and Midland, Texas, Woodward, Oklahoma, and Hobbs, New Mexico, Mewbourne Oil Company develops oil and natural gas prospects, acquires leasehold interests, and serves as the operator in the drilling, completion and production of oil and natural gas wells. With over 50 years of experience, the company has focused its efforts on two of this country’s most prolific producing regions, the Anadarko, and Permian Basins. Historically, the Company has emphasized establishing long-life natural gas reserves through the drilling of medium-depth wells between 3,000 and 13,000 feet deep Prospective drill sites generally include field extensions, step-outs, trend plays and other anomalies that are believed to be contiguous to areas where the presence of oil and natural gas has already been established. The company currently operates over 2,500 wells. Vernon E. Faulconer, Inc. is a privately held acquisition and production company that specializes in enhancing the production of marginal gas wells. Organized in 1981, the company has steadily grown to include operations in five states. Vernon E. Faulconer, Inc.’s in-house business resources include human resources, accounting, land, operations, production, gas marketing and administrative teams to provide effective management of oil and gas properties. The company’s operations are managed by experienced field leadership and are supported by a top team of engineers, an acquisitions group and various other company and field personnel. Oilflow Solutions Inc. is pleased to announce that on November 18, 2014, SECURE Energy (Drilling Services) Inc. (“SECURE”) purchased 100% of the issued and outstanding shares of Oilflow Solutions Inc. (“Oilflow”). Oilflow Solutions is excited to be a part of the SECURE Energy Services team. With the additional support and services SECURE offers, Oilflow Solutions is better positioned to service its customers. Whether it’s through the additional support and testing capabilities at the 6,000 square foot laboratory in Calgary or additional infrastructure and service centres located across the WCSB, we have the resources to continue to help our customers succeed. The Oilflow team will continue to provide their customers with its proprietary polymer technology products that provide high impact solutions and improved economics for heavy oil production, heavy oil and bitumen transportation and enhanced oil recovery while providing Oilflow’s customers with an enhanced suite of services through SECURE. Oilflow’s offerings will complement SECURE’s existing Completions products and services and extend its reach through Chemical EOR and production technologies. SECURE Energy Services Inc. is a TSX publicly traded energy services company focused on providing specialized services to upstream oil and natural gas companies operating in the United States and Western Canadian Sedimentary Basin (“WCSB”). SECURE’s three divisions, Processing Recovery and Disposal Services, Drilling Services and OnSite Services, offer specialized fluids and solids management solutions throughout the oil and gas lifecycle.
